What is Financial Literacy?
Financial literacy is the ability to understand and use various financial skills, including personal financial management, budgeting, and investing. It is a lifelong journey of learning and application that enables individuals to make informed decisions about their finances. A financially literate person can evaluate the financial implications of their choices and plan for a secure future.

Core Components of Financial Literacy
There are several key components to financial literacy:
- Budgeting: This is the process of creating a plan to spend your money. Budgeting ensures that you have enough money for essential expenses and can help you avoid unnecessary debt.
- Savings: Understanding the importance of saving money for emergencies, retirement, and other financial goals is a critical aspect of financial literacy.
- Investing: Basic knowledge of investment options and strategies can help individuals grow their wealth over time.
- Debt Management: Knowing how to manage and repay debt is vital to maintaining financial health and avoiding financial pitfalls.
- Credit Understanding: A good credit score can open doors to better financial opportunities, such as lower interest rates on loans and credit cards.
How to Improve Financial Literacy
Improving financial literacy is an ongoing process that involves education and practice. Here are some steps to enhance your financial knowledge:
- Educational Resources: Take advantage of books, online courses, and seminars that focus on personal finance topics.
- Financial Advisors: Consulting with a financial advisor can provide personalized guidance and strategies to improve your financial literacy.
- Practice: Apply what you learn in real-life scenarios, such as creating a budget or investing in the stock market.
- Stay Informed: Keep up with financial news and trends to understand how they might affect your personal finances.
